Wool can be lightweight and soft? Oh yeah; when you pull on the no-itch, ultra-light comfort of the Smartwool Men's NTS Microweight Crew shirt you'll never want to take it off; good thing wool naturally resists the stink. Made from Smartwool's lightest layering fabric, you'll love the feel of NTS Microweight merino wool next to your skin. Perfect as a baselayer under mid layers on a cool day, this long underwear top will naturally wick moisture to keep you warm, dry and never clammy like in your old synthetic tops. Wear this long sleeve tee shirt by itself on a warm day and you'll be amazed at how cool and comfy it feels, and you'll be shielding your arms with UPF 30 sun protection. Form fitting for high performance, this wool shirt is handsome enough to pass off as everyday wear in town.
